Keep an editable drawing #

Signed-in drawings live in your account workspace. Canvas layout edits save automatically after a short pause; use Save and check for a successful save before leaving. Engineering forms have their own Save engineering data action.

Guests can work on one drawing, kept for 24 hours after the last edit. Choose Save to sign in from the same browser and keep it when your account has available capacity. Export before leaving if you only need a downloaded copy.

Download an image #

Choose Export in the editor’s top row, then choose a format. Guests can continue with a download without creating an account.

FormatWhat you receive
SVGA standalone vector drawing with its artwork and styling included.
PNGA raster image on a white background, rendered at twice the sheet’s pixel dimensions.
JPGA JPEG raster image on a white background, also rendered at twice the sheet’s pixel dimensions.

An image export is a copy of the drawing, not an editable draf.ing workspace backup. Keep the account drawing for later changes. If raster export fails, try SVG and check the browser’s download permissions.

Publish later changes #

Editing the original drawing does not update the shared snapshot automatically. Open Share; when the drawing has changed, the panel tells you the published version is behind.

Save your changes and choose Refresh to publish the current drawing at the existing link. Readers can reload that link to see the refreshed snapshot.

Stop sharing #

Choose Share → Stop sharing to disable access through the link while keeping your original drawing. Deleting the drawing also removes its share link.

Disabling a link does not remove copies someone has already downloaded. To edit the drawing yourself, open it from your workspace rather than its read-only share URL.
